Zusammenfassung:This study aimed to investigate whether liposomal quercetin (LQ) could enhance the effects of microwave ablation (MVA) in treating the rabbit VX2 liver tumor model. Rabbits with VX2 liver tumors were randomly divided into three groups: intravenous LQ group (LQ group), MWA group and LQ combined with MWA (LQ + MWA) group. Five rabbits were randomly selected and sacrificed from each group at 12 h and on days 3, 7 and 14 of the operation. The tumor samples were detected and quantified by immunohistochemistry, Western blot, and reverse transcription pol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R).
